Couchbase Server up to 7.2.3 on TCP Service Port 8093 /admin/stats improper authentication

A vulnerability was found in Couchbase Server up to 7.2.3 on TCP. It has been classified as critical. This impacts an unknown function of the file /admin/stats of the component Service Port 8093. This manipulation causes improper authentication. This vulnerability appears as CVE-2023-49338. The attack may be initiated remotely. There is no available exploit. Upgrading the affected component is recommended.

A vulnerability has been found in Couchbase Server up to 7.2.3 on TCP and classified as critical. Affected by this vulnerability is an unknown code block of the file /admin/stats of the component Service Port 8093.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a improper authentication v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-287. When an actor claims to have a given identity, the product does not prove or insufficiently proves that the claim is correct.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:

Couchbase Server 7.1.x and 7.2.x before 7.2.4 does not require authentication for the /admin/stats and /admin/vitals endpoints on TCP port 8093 of localhost.

The weakness was presented 02/29/2024. The advisory is shared at docs.couchbase.com.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2023-49338 since 11/27/2023.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available.

Upgrading eliminates this vulnerability. The upgrade is hosted for download at docs.couchbase.com.
